January 2021 Update, courtesy of CalItalian:
Hertz, Dollar and Thrifty are now permanently combined in the Hertz facility until the move in a couple of years to the under construction consolidated car rental facility/garage a mile to the west on the corner of Arbor Vitae and La Cienega.
Returns do not allow agents to check in cars and provide in-person receipts; it has to be emailed. Contracts will not be closed until the vehicle has been sanitized. Be sure to take a photo of your dashboard (fuel gauge/mileage) and any other photos of the vehicle before you leave it in case there are any issues.

Rented Wed, 11/21 at 1am with PC status. The selection was about 75% full, but very much a pick-your-color Malibu/Impala/Maxima/Optima situation. Other than that, a Challenger and a Colorado. No SUV of any kind (according to previous DPs this's rare, right?).
Asked agent and was told no cars would be coming in at this hour, so took the Challenger eventually since it had moonroof.
One interesting side note: agent says the best chance of getting a convertible from PC is morning, around 9-12.

Was there 11/28 at 9am with a C reservation (mid-size) and 5* status. 5* and Gold areas had a plethora of mediocrity - mostly midsize, small SUVs, minivans, one pickup, etc. Asked about any luxury sedans (Infiniti, etc) and was told they were all in the premium upgrade area. But... wait for it... TWO Camero convertibles in 5*, and one over in regular Gold IIRC. Didn't see which trim, because Mrs. JeffISU apparently thought they were "too loud." I waited a few minutes and found a Maxima that just pulled up, Nevada plates, 22k miles, but nice enough and had SiriusXM. Took it and complained to the booth agent why we didn't have the Camero. Besides the Cameros, I was seriously underwhelmed with the 5* and Gold areas.

I was at LAX a few times this past week and noticed that there are some nice cars to be found on the 5* and Gold lots. PC mostly ends up being pick your own color 300S, Altima, Maxima, while I saw some Infinitis, and even a couple Benz's in the 5* and Gold lots.
If you don't see anything good in the PC lot, I recommend doing a quick browse through the other lots and you might find something you'll like.
